To find Ilona and unlock the secrets of her disappearance, Karas must plunge deep into the parallel worlds of corporate espionage, organized crime and genetic research - where the truth imprisons whoever finds it first and miracles can be bought but at a great price.

A visually striking noir-soaked detective dive into a future where genetic immortality is currency and truth is lethal. The atmosphere is oppressive and morally murky, with no clear heroes, just people grinding through a system designed to exploit them.
